Output 6b65ad3b77924c4a29375b1b10eaf749523792b1a6206cb1a6e3982b0b200eb5:8

value
21802385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61e5153709a2438de0887952230514328814f5c1 OP_EQUAL
address
3Acdu7ELMaPNW3KhPGximeuzxbAuSkzSJV
transaction
6b65ad3b77924c4a29375b1b10eaf749523792b1a6206cb1a6e3982b0b200eb5
confirmations
8550
spent
true